Current relevance:
A
decade-old study published in the latest issue of the Journal of Threatened
Taxa suggests that relocating a livestock carcass dumping site by about
2.4 km away from high-tension power infrastructure in the Sudhauwala region
of Dehradun, Uttarakhand, may have reduced the risk of vulture
electrocution.
Highlights:
About vultures:
1.
Vulture
habitats vary according to species and include nesting areas,
surrounding natural landscapes and feeding sites such as carcass dumps.
2.
The
Wildlife Institute of India (WII) recent national assessment covers
breeding populations of threatened resident vultures and also records wintering
migratory vultures, demonstrating that India supports both resident and
migratory species.
3.
The
three critically endangered resident Gyps species monitored extensively
in India are:
·
White-rumped
Vulture
·
Indian
Vulture
·
Slender-billed
Vulture
4.
Vultures
are long-lived raptors and specialised scavengers that primarily feed on
animal carcasses.
5.
By
consuming animal carcasses, vultures perform a vital ecological role in
maintaining the natural scavenger system.
Major Threats:
1.
Poisoning: Exposure to toxic substances poses a
serious survival risk to vultures.
2.
Veterinary
NSAIDs: Consumption of
carcasses containing residues of non-steroidal anti-inflammatory drugs (NSAIDs)
threatens vulture populations.
3.
Food
Scarcity: Reduced
availability of safe animal carcasses can affect their food supply.
4.
Habitat
Loss: Degradation and
loss of suitable feeding and nesting habitats increase pressure on vulture
populations.
5.
Power
Infrastructure:
High-tension transmission structures can expose vultures to electrocution,
particularly when feeding sites are located nearby.
6.
Underreported
Electrocution: The
Dehradun study documented 46 electrocution-related vulture deaths, with
the Himalayan Griffon recording the highest proportion of mortality,
followed by the Eurasian Griffon and Cinereous Vulture.
7.
Higher
Vulnerability: As
vultures are long-lived scavengers, additional adult mortality from
infrastructure can become a significant localised conservation threat.
Preventive Measures:
1.
Strategic
Site Relocation: Locate
livestock carcass dumping and feeding sites away from hazardous power
infrastructure to minimise electrocution.
2.
Spatial
Planning: Integrate
vulture feeding areas with power-infrastructure planning to prevent the
creation of high-risk zones.
3.
Safe
Feeding Sites: Ensure
that carcass disposal locations provide vultures with safe access to food
without exposure to electrical hazards.
4.
Evidence-Based
Intervention: In
Dehradun, shifting the carcass dump about 2.4 km away from high-risk
electricity infrastructure allowed continued use by vultures, with no
mortality recorded during limited post-relocation monitoring.
5.
Replication: Similar relocation measures could be
considered in other areas where carcass dumps and hazardous electricity
infrastructure overlap.
6.
Integrated
Conservation:
Infrastructure-based interventions should complement measures addressing
NSAIDs, poisoning, food scarcity and habitat loss.
